Anthropology is the 77th most popular major in the country with 12,008 degrees awarded in 2019-2020. In 2017-2018, anthropology graduates who were awarded their degree in 2015-2017, earned an average of $24,661 and had an average of $23,289 in loans still to pay off.
Across Illinois, there were 290 anthropology graduates with average earnings and debt of $21,567 and $21,644 respectively.

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Northwestern University. It ranked #1 on our 2022 Best Value Anthropology Schools in Illinois For Those Making $0-$30k list. Located in Evanston, Illinois, this large private not-for-profit school awarded 40 diplomas to qualified ’s anthropology students in 2019-2020.
Northwestern also took the #2 spot in our “Best Anthropology Schools in Illinois” ranking. It costs about $1,866 for Illinois Anthropology students whose families make $0-$30k per year to attend Northwestern University.
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 97%. The school has an impressive student loan default rate. It’s only 0.8%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%. With a student-to-faculty ratio of 6 to 1, it’s easy to see that the school is committed to helping their undergraduates succeed.
You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of Chicago. The school came in at #2 for the Best Value Anthropology Schools in Illinois For Those Making $0-$30k. University of Chicago is a fairly large private not-for-profit school situated in Chicago, Illinois. It awarded 35 ’s anthropology degrees in 2019-2020.
As a testament to the quality of education offered at UChicago, the school also landed the #1 spot in our “Best Anthropology Schools in Illinois” ranking. The estimated yearly cost for University of Chicago is $2,712 for Illinois Anthropology students whose families make $0-$30k.
The school has an impressive student loan default rate. It’s only 0.6%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%. The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 100%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. With a student-to-faculty ratio of 5 to 1, it’s easy to see that the school is committed to helping their undergraduates succeed.
You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ign. It ranked #3 on our 2022 Best Value Anthropology Schools in Illinois For Those Making $0-$30k list. Located in Champaign, Illinois, this large public school handed out 35 diplomas to qualified ’s anthropology students in 2019-2020.
UIUC not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#4 on our “Best Anthropology Schools in Illinois” list. The yearly cost to attend University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ign is $5,477 for Illinois Anthropology students whose families make $0-$30k.
The school has an excellent freshman retention rate of 94%, which means students like the school well enough to return for a second year. The low student loan default rate of 2.4%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.
